Technically, an alert system is usually consisted of a wrist band transmitter– resembling a wrist watch– or a necklace-type transmitter that is used at all times. If the individual should have a medical problem or accident, they can just push a button on the used transmitter to communicate with the medical alert tracking.
This assists the tracking center professional to better encourage you in case of a medical emergency, and they might likewise send emergency medical help if required. Optionally, the tracking center can be instructed to also contact one or more of your family members whenever the assistance button is pressed.The rate of a medical alert system can vary according to the level of service you require, however in general they are a very reasonably-priced option to helped living.

Panic Buttons for the senior are readily available in numerous options and with numerous features. Essentially a panic button is an emergency button which can be pressed in case of an emergency, whether it be a fall, or heart attack. These panic buttons can be worn around the neck or as a bracelet.
The person in distress presses a button, which sends a signal. Typically this will put an emergency call to the numbers currently set into the system.
When a person takes the call, he is asked to go into in a number. If the number is gone into correctly, then the system presumes that it is a live individual and not an answering device. The system will play the message for the individual lifting the call.
In a 2-way system, a 2-way communication is developed in between the individual in distress and the emergency alert provider. This is why it is crucial you pick a trusted service provider. It is well worth the few extra dollars spent per month, in return for quality service and action.
Some 2-way company will offer extra service. For example some alarm business will bring up medical records of the patient to identify if he has any known medical problems. This guarantees immediate service and can avoid a great deal of trouble and frustration.
Panic buttons for the senior can be used as a bracelet, pendant or on the belt. They are typically water proof so there is no problems with the emergency alert systems getting ruined due to moisture.
Senior Alert Systems and Medical Alert Devices FAQ
-
- Do You want a Home-Based or Mobile System?
Originally, medical alert systems were designed to work inside your home, with your landline telephone.
And you can still go that route. Lots of business likewise now offer the alternative of home-based systems that work over a cellular network, for those who might not have a landline.
With these systems, pressing the wearable call button enables you to speak to a dispatcher through a base unit located in your home.
But numerous business offer mobile choices, too. You can utilize these systems in your home, but they’ll likewise enable you to call for help while you’re out and about.
These operate over cellular networks and incorporate GPS technology. By doing this, if you get lost or press the call button for aid however are not able to talk, the tracking service can locate you.
-
- Should You Add a Fall-Detection Feature?
Some companies offer the option of automatic fall detection, for an additional monthly fee. Manufacturers say these devices sense falls when they occur and automatically contact the dispatch center, just as they would if you had pressed the call button.
-
- Whats the Cost?
Fees. Beware of complicated pricing plans and hidden fees. Look for a company with no extra fees related to equipment, shipping, installation, activation, or service and repair. Don’t fall for scams that offer free service or “donated or used” equipment.
Contracts. You should not have to enter into a long-term contract. You should only have to pay ongoing monthly fees, which should range between $25 and $45 a month (about $1 a day). Be careful about paying for service in advance, since you never know when you’ll need to stop the service temporarily (due to a hospitalization, for instance) or permanently.
Guarantee and cancellation policies. Look for a full money-back guarantee, or at least a trial period, in case you are not satisfied with the service. And you’ll want the ability to cancel at any time with no penalties (and a full refund if monthly fees have already been paid).
Discounts. Ask about discounts for multiple people in the same household, as well as for veterans, membership organizations, medical insurance or via a hospital, medical or care organization. Ask if the company offers any discount options or a sliding fee scale for people with lower incomes.
Insurance. For the most part, Medicare and private insurance companies will not cover the costs of a medical alert. In some states Medicaid may cover all or part of the cost. You can check with your private insurance company to see if it offers discounts or referrals.
Tax deductions. Check with your tax professional to find out if the cost of a medical alert is tax deductible as a medically necessary expense.

Schuyler Falls, New York
Schuyler Falls is a town in Clinton County, New York, United States. The population was 5,181 at the 2010 census.[3] The town was named after Peter Schuyler, who bought the mill on the Salmon River from Zephaniah Platt.
Schuyler Falls is in the south-central part of the county and is southwest of Plattsburgh.
The area was first settled around 1794 by Ezra Turner, who settled near the Salmon River, and built the first sawmill in 1801.
